如何在FitNesse subwiki中包含所有祖先的SetUp页面?

Mik*_*ott 5 fitnesse

我在根级别有一个SetUp页面,工作正常.但是,当我在FitNesse中添加一个子昵称时,我想将一个SetUp页面放在子昵称的级别.这包含但随后根级别SetUp没有.

例如,具有以下结构:

Foo suite
  SetUp
  TestPage
  Bar suite
    SetUp
    NestedTestPage
Run Code Online (Sandbox Code Playgroud)

如何让FitNesse在NestedTestPage中包含两个SetUp页面?

Dan*_*ard 5

我知道只有一种方法可以做到这一点.如果您将父手动包含在子项中.

那么在你的FooSuite.BarSuite.SetUp中你有以下几行:

!include .FrontPage.FooSuite.SetUp
Run Code Online (Sandbox Code Playgroud)

然后,这将包括Bar SetUp中的Foo套件页面.

一般规则是任何页面只有一个SetUp,所以你必须强行绕过它.